Hydrangea pruning services involve the careful trimming and shaping of hydrangea bushes to promote healthy growth and enhance their appearance. Professional landscapers or gardening specialists typically assess the plant’s current condition, identifying dead or damaged branches and removing them to prevent disease and improve airflow. Pruning also includes selectively cutting back old or overgrown stems to encourage new growth, resulting in more vibrant blooms and a fuller, more balanced shrub. Proper pruning techniques are essential for maintaining the plant’s health and ensuring it thrives throughout the growing season.

Addressing common problems such as overgrown or leggy hydrangeas, pruning services can help restore the plant’s natural shape and prevent crowding that may hinder growth. Over time, hydrangeas can become unruly or develop weak stems that are prone to breakage. Regular pruning helps manage these issues by removing weak or crossing branches, reducing the risk of disease, and improving the overall structure of the shrub. This maintenance can also prevent pests and fungal issues that often take hold in dense, unpruned foliage, contributing to the plant’s longevity and aesthetic appeal.

Cost Range - Hydrangea pruning services typically cost between $75 and $150 for standard shrub maintenance. Larger or more complex pruning jobs may increase the price to around $200 or more. Prices vary based on shrub size and local service providers.

Service Factors - The cost can depend on the number of hydrangeas needing pruning and their accessibility. Basic pruning for a few plants may be on the lower end of the range, while extensive shaping or removal can raise costs. Local pros often provide estimates based on specific property needs.

Pricing Variations - Prices for hydrangea pruning can vary across different regions and service providers. In Carson, CA, typical costs might align with nearby areas, but factors such as property size and shrub condition influence the final price. It’s common to see prices fluctuate within the standard range.

Additional Costs - Some service providers may charge extra for cleanup or disposal of pruned material, adding approximately $20 to $50 to the total. Always contact local pros for detailed quotes tailored to individual garden requirements.

When is the best time to prune hydrangeas? The optimal timing for pruning hydrangeas depends on the variety, but many benefit from pruning in late winter or early spring before new growth begins.

How much should I prune hydrangeas? Pruning levels vary by type, but generally, removing dead or damaged stems and shaping the plant is recommended; detailed guidance can be provided by local pruning professionals.

Can hydrangeas be pruned to encourage more blooms? Yes, strategic pruning can promote better flowering, and local experts can advise on the best techniques for your specific hydrangea type.

Are there any common mistakes to avoid when pruning hydrangeas? Over-pruning, cutting at the wrong time, or removing too many mature stems can impact blooms; consulting a local pro can help prevent these issues.
